S53.102D
ICD-10-CMUnspecified subluxation of left ulnohumeral joint, subsequent encounter
This code signifies a partial dislocation of the left elbow joint, specifically involving the ulna and humerus, where the exact nature of the subluxation is not specified. The joint surfaces are still in partial contact, but their alignment is disrupted. This diagnosis indicates that the patient is receiving follow-up care for this condition after the initial treatment.
This code is appropriate for subsequent encounters when a patient presents for ongoing management, follow-up, or rehabilitation of an unspecified subluxation of the left ulnohumeral joint. This includes visits for physical therapy, re-evaluation of symptoms, or monitoring of recovery after the initial injury and treatment. It should be used when the specific type of subluxation (e.g., anterior, posterior) is not documented.
